Understanding Fortnite’s Creative Mode

Before exploring the “Simpsons Fortnite Servers,” it’s important to understand Fortnite Creative Mode, the foundation upon which these fan-made worlds are built.

Fortnite Creative Mode allows players to design their own maps, mini-games, and experiences using a wide array of building tools, mechanics, and assets. Players can invite others to join custom servers, either publicly or privately, creating a playground of creativity that extends far beyond the typical battle royale gameplay.

Through this platform, fans of The Simpsons have recreated the show’s beloved locations — such as the Simpson family home, Moe’s Tavern, Springfield Elementary School, and Krusty Burger — offering nostalgic yet interactive experiences for players.

What Are Simpsons Fortnite Servers?

Simpsons Fortnite Servers refer to custom-made maps or creative servers inspired by The Simpsons universe. These fan-built experiences are not official collaborations but rather community-driven projects developed using Fortnite’s Creative Mode and Unreal Engine tools.

These servers allow players to:

  • Explore detailed recreations of Springfield.
  • Interact with in-game versions of popular characters.
  • Participate in mini-games, quests, or challenges inspired by The Simpsons episodes.
  • Engage in role-playing activities with other players online.

Some servers even integrate battle royale mechanics, where players fight in iconic Springfield locations such as the Nuclear Power Plant or the Kwik-E-Mart.

How to Access Simpsons Fortnite Servers?

To join any custom Fortnite experience, including those inspired by The Simpsons, players use Map Codes or Island Codes that the creators share publicly.

Here’s how you can access a custom Simpsons server:

  1. Launch Fortnite and select Creative Mode or Discover from the main menu.
  2. Choose Island Code from the available options.
  3. Enter the 12-digit Island Code provided by the server creator.
  4. Wait for the island to load, then click Play to join.

Since these are fan-created worlds, the codes often circulate on forums, Reddit threads, or gaming communities rather than through Epic Games’ official channels.

Legal and Copyright Considerations

Because The Simpsons is an intellectual property owned by Disney (through 20th Television), any use of its characters or assets in Fortnite is unofficial. While Epic Games encourages creativity, it also enforces rules against unauthorized commercial use of copyrighted material.

As such, these Simpsons Fortnite Servers exist purely as fan projects, created for entertainment and community enjoyment — not for profit.

The Future of Fan-Made Fortnite Servers

Fan creativity continues to drive Fortnite’s success. With the introduction of Unreal Editor for Fortnite (UEFN), creators can design even more sophisticated experiences with better graphics, realistic physics, and scripted events.

The next wave of Simpsons Fortnite Servers could feature voiceovers, interactive storylines, or even user-generated animations — blurring the line between game and animated show.
